Low-Sodium Alumina, Low-Sodium White Fused Alumina for High-Temperature Spray Powder Wear-Resistant Coatings in 40μm, 30μm, 20μm
High-purity low-sodium white fused alumina micropowder has a sodium oxide content of less than 0.1% and very low silicon-iron impurity content. It is produced from high-purity electrically fused white fused alumina through processes such as crushing, chemical treatment, water washing and overflow, sedimentation, and drying. The alpha-phase conversion rate of high-purity low-sodium white fused alumina is over 97%, with a higher specific gravity than medium-sodium white fused alumina, high bulk density, low porosity, high refractory stability, strong high-temperature hardness, low thermal shrinkage and expansion, and excellent thermal stability. It can be used not only in traditional grinding tools, abrasives, and wear-resistant applications but also in advanced alumina ceramics, high-temperature coatings, precision casting, and other industries.
Features of Low-Sodium Alumina, Low-Sodium White Fused Alumina for High-Temperature Spray Powder Wear-Resistant Coatings in 40μm, 30μm, 20μm:
1. High bulk density, good compactness, low porosity.
2. High corundum phase content, high hardness, excellent high-temperature strength.
3. High refractory temperature, strong high-temperature stability.
4. Low coefficient of thermal expansion at high temperatures, strong volume stability.
5. Good chemical stability, resistant to acid and alkali corrosion.
6. High particle concentration, uniform particle size, good fluidity.
7. Neutral pH, low electrical conductivity.
Typical Chemical Indicators of High-Purity Low-Sodium White Fused Alumina Micropowder:
Chemical Composition | Percentage |
|---|---|
Alumina Al₂O₃ | 99.6160% |
Silica SiO₂ | 0.1188% |
Iron Oxide Fe₂O₃ | 0.0223% |
Calcium Oxide CaO | 0.0210% |
MgO | 0.0060% |
K₂O | 0.0010% |
Na₂O | 0.0314% |
TiO₂ | 0.0018% |
P₂O₅ | 0.0015% |
Cr₂O₃ | 0.0002% |
ZnO | 0.0001% |
V₂O₅ | 0.0001% |
Typical Physical Indicators of High-Purity Low-Sodium White Fused Alumina Micropowder
Color | White |
|---|---|
Hardness | Mohs 9.0 |
Service Temperature | 1900 ℃ |
Melting Point | 2250 ℃ |
Specific Gravity | 3.95 g/cm³ |
Bulk Density | 3.9-3.95 g/cm³ |
Crystal Shape | Multi-angular |
Production Specifications:
JIS Grain Size | D0 (μm) | D3 (μm) | D50 (μm) | D94 (μm) |
|---|---|---|---|---|
#240 | ≤ 127 | ≤ 103 | 57.0±3.0 | ≥ 40 |
#280 | ≤ 112 | ≤ 87 | 48.0±3.0 | ≥ 33 |
#320 | ≤ 98 | ≤ 74 | 40.0±2.5 | ≥ 27 |
#360 | ≤ 86 | ≤ 66 | 35.0±2.0 | ≥ 23 |
#400 | ≤ 75 | ≤ 58 | 30.0±2.0 | ≥ 20 |
#500 | ≤ 63 | ≤ 50 | 25.0±2.0 | ≥ 16 |
#600 | ≤ 53 | ≤ 41 | 20.0±1.5 | ≥ 13 |
#700 | ≤ 45 | ≤ 37 | 17.0±1.5 | ≥ 11 |
#800 | ≤ 38 | ≤ 31 | 14.0±1.0 | ≥ 9.0 |
#1000 | ≤ 32 | ≤ 27 | 11.5±1.0 | ≥ 7.0 |
#1200 | ≤ 27 | ≤ 23 | 9.5±0.8 | ≥ 5.5 |
#1500 | ≤ 23 | ≤ 20 | 8.0±0.6 | ≥ 4.5 |
#2000 | ≤ 19 | ≤ 17 | 6.7±0.6 | ≥ 4.0 |
#2500 | ≤ 16 | ≤ 14 | 5.5±0.5 | ≥ 3.0 |
#3000 | ≤ 13 | ≤ 11 | 4.0±0.5 | ≥ 2.0 |
#4000 | ≤ 11 | ≤ 8.0 | 3.0±0.4 | ≥ 1.8 |
Main Applications of High-Purity Low-Sodium White Fused Alumina Micropowder:
High-temperature thermal spray materials.
High-quality ceramic grinding wheels.
Insulating powder for electronic ceramic sintering.
Refractory materials such as linings and castables.
Raw material for high-end alumina ceramics like water filtration alumina ceramic membrane tubes.
Shell making and slurry addition in precision casting such as investment casting, replacing zircon sand to reduce casting costs.
